MT 010 Armazens Gerais runs a general grain warehouse in Tabapora, Mato Grosso, issuing warrants and holding soybeans in custody for producers and buyers who each need proof of origin.

SoyNet can help MT 010 Armazens Gerais overcome the gaps that slow verified storage:

  • Warrant records kept separate from origin data
  • Blended lots that obscure which farm supplied grain
  • Manual handoffs between producers, transporters and buyers at intake
SoyNet will link every warrant, storage lot and delivery record to verified farm origin, giving MT 010 Armazens Gerais a digital custody trail that producers, traders and buyers can all trust without extra paperwork.
